Overview
The vendor provides configurable GDDR6 verification IP. GDDR6 is Graphics Double Data Rate 6(GDDR6) which are defined for high-speed interface to access Synchronous Graphics Random Access Memory (SGRAM). The VIP provides more flexible configuration for user to select their needs like channel selection,device configuration, write latency, read latency, DDR, QDR data transfer mode.
Key features
- Fully compliance with JEDEC Specification JESD250A.
- Support DQ data rate up to 12 Gbps per pin.
- Support Low powe mode features.
- Support Auto refresh and self refresh.
- Support x16/x8 mode, Pseudo-channel mode configuration.
- Support Data bus inversion (DBI) Command and Address bus inversion(CABI).
- Support Single/Double byte Write Data Mask function.
- Support Programmable Write latency.
- Support Programmable Read latency.
- Support Data read and write training.
- Support MR register Program interface
- Support Application specific Processor interface (user specific).
